使用 TypeScript 开发 React 应用的全部指南

阅读时长 3 分钟读完

TypeScript 是为 JavaScript 添加静态类型检查功能的语言,它可以让前端开发者在项目开发过程中避免许多错误和疏漏。React 是 Facebook 推出的一种用于构建用户界面的 JavaScript 库,也是当今最流行的前端框架之一。在本文中,我们将介绍如何使用 TypeScript 开发 React 应用。本文的内容详细、有深度,具有指导意义,并包含了示例代码。

安装 TypeScript

首先,我们需要安装 TypeScript。可以使用 npm 进行安装:

安装完成后,我们可以使用 tsc 命令来编译 TypeScript 代码。

创建 React 应用

接下来,我们需要创建一个 React 应用程序。可以使用 create-react-app 工具来快速创建一个新的应用程序。可以通过以下命令安装:

这个命令会创建一个名为 my-app 的新应用程序,并使用 TypeScript 模板创建它。这样我们就可以使用 TypeScript 对 React 进行编码了。

编写 TypeScript 代码

下面是一个基本的 TypeScript React 组件示例:

-- -------------------- ---- -------
------ ----- ---- --------

--------- ------------- -
  ----- -------
-

----- -------- - -- ---- -- -------------- -- -
  ------ ----------- --------------
--

------ ------- ---------

这个组件接收一个 name 属性作为输入,返回一个包含问候语的文本。这个组件的主要特点是它使用了接口来定义属性,以便进行类型检查。

在 TypeScript 中,定义接口是一种为对象或函数属性提供类型检查的方法,我们可以使用 interface 关键字来定义接口。在 React 中,我们可以使用这种方法来为组件属性定义类型。

使用 TypeScript 调试 React 应用

在开发 React 应用时,我们经常需要使用调试工具来帮助我们找出代码中的错误和问题。在 TypeScript 中,我们可以使用 Chrome DevTools 来调试我们的代码。

首先,在 tsconfig.json 中添加以下配置:

这将启用源映射,使得我们可以在 DevTools 中以 TypeScript 代码的形式调试我们的应用程序。

接下来,我们在 Chrome DevTools 中打开 Sources 面板,然后找到 webpack:// 目录中的源文件。右键单击一个源文件,选择 “Add Folder to Workspace”,然后选择项目的根文件夹。这样我们就可以在编辑器中打开源文件并进行编辑、调试。

结论

TypeScript 是一个强类型的 JavaScript 方言,它可以使我们在开发 React 应用时更加准确、稳定和高效。本文介绍了如何使用 TypeScript 创建一个新的 React 应用程序,以及如何在调试时利用 TypeScript 的功能。希望这篇文章能够帮助你更好地理解如何使用 TypeScript 开发 React 应用程序。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6775359e6d66e0f9aaf555a2

纠错
反馈